What I Check First in a Drawing Kit
The first thing I look at is the range of materials included. I prefer kits that offer a mix of graphite pencils, colored pencils, charcoal, erasers, sharpeners, blending tools, and sketch pads. The more versatile the kit, the easier it is for me to try different styles and techniques.
Quality of the Art Supplies
I always pay attention to the quality of the pencils and paper. Smooth, break-resistant pencils make a big difference in how comfortable I feel while drawing. I also like paper that can handle layering, shading, and erasing without tearing too easily. If the materials feel cheap, I know I’ll probably outgrow the kit fast.
Kit Size and Portability
I find that the best drawing kits are easy to organize and carry. A sturdy case or pouch helps me keep everything in one place, especially if I like drawing at home, in a park, or while traveling. Compact kits are great for beginners, but I also like larger sets when I want more tools to explore.
Best Kit for Beginners
If I’m buying for a beginner, I look for a kit that includes the essentials without being overwhelming. A simple set with pencils, erasers, a sharpener, and a sketch pad is usually enough to get started. I think beginner-friendly kits should also come with clear organization and easy-to-understand labeling.
Best Kit for More Experienced Artists
For more experienced drawing, I prefer kits with a wider selection of tools. I look for different pencil grades, charcoal sticks, blending stumps, and maybe even ink or colored pencils. These extra options let me experiment more and create more detailed work.
Comfort and Ease of Use
I also think comfort matters a lot. Pencils should feel good in my hand, and the case should make it easy to find what I need quickly. If a kit is frustrating to use, I know I won’t reach for it often.
Value for Money
I like to compare what I’m getting for the price. A more expensive kit can still be a good deal if it includes high-quality tools that I’ll actually use. On the other hand, I avoid paying extra for items that look impressive but don’t add much value to my drawing experience.
